3800X running quite warm

I upgraded from a 2700X to a 3800X today, all other components remained the same.

I'm running a 240MM AIO water cooler on it, the same I was running on the 2700X.

On the 2700X I was idle (in bios)  at 30C or below, and on cinebench R15 I was hitting low 60s when overclocking all cores to 4.2

On the 3800X I'm seeing 38-40C at idle (in bios) and 72C on cinebench R15.. STOCK.

Does it really just run this hot?! And before you say it I have redone the cooler/paste TWICE with no changes to the outcome, -that is not the problem-. 

Ive seen a few other posts regarding this issue but most just end in speculation and "me too" but no real answers.

Specs:
3800X stock clock and voltage,  240mm AIO water cooling
Aorus X470 Gaming Ultra mobo, F50 BIOS
16GB DDR3200
RTX2070 @2130mhz clock/7500 memory (Hybrid water cooling)
1TB SSD
